Apps for Kids Market Size & Growth Forecast

The numbers tell a compelling story of sustained, high-velocity growth across the forecast period:

Year Market Size Growth Signal
2025 (Base Year) USD 2.02 Billion Market Baseline
2026 USD 2.61 Billion +29% YoY
2027 USD 3.38 Billion Continued Acceleration
2035 USD 26.38 Billion 13× Growth vs. 2025

CAGR (2026–2035): 29.31%

This growth is anchored in measurable behavioral shifts. Digital learning engagement among children has increased by 68%, while educational applications now account for 57% of total app consumption. Device accessibility has improved significantly, with smartphone and tablet penetration among families rising by 49%. AI-driven personalization has contributed to a 41% improvement in user experience, and gamification strategies have enhanced user retention by 53%.
